Hidden Strengths
Cognitive skills your 4691 training built — and where they transfer.
Resource Optimization
As a Combat Camera Chief, you managed budgets, personnel, and equipment to maximize the unit's operational effectiveness, ensuring resources were allocated efficiently to meet mission requirements.
This translates to effective resource allocation in civilian project management, where you can optimize budgets, staffing, and materials to ensure projects are completed on time and within budget.
Procedural Compliance
You administered and enforced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and ensured strict adherence to regulations and protocols within the combat camera unit, vital for consistent and reliable operations.
Your expertise in adhering to SOPs is highly valuable in compliance roles, where you can develop, implement, and enforce procedures to ensure organizational operations meet regulatory requirements.
Team Synchronization
Supervising and coordinating a team of enlisted personnel in the combat camera field required precise synchronization of activities to achieve cohesive and effective visual documentation.
This skill directly translates to civilian project and team management, where you will coordinate team efforts to reach common goals and project completion.
Situational Awareness
You maintained a constant awareness of the operational environment to provide relevant COMCAM input to unit planning and operations, understanding the broader context of your team's activities.
This heightened awareness makes you an excellent fit for roles requiring strategic planning and risk assessment, where you can anticipate potential challenges and proactively adjust strategies to maintain success.
After-Action Analysis
You submitted lessons learned from COMCAM operations, contributing to continuous improvement and refinement of tactics and procedures.
Your experience in analyzing past performance to improve future outcomes makes you well-suited for roles in quality assurance and process improvement, where you can identify inefficiencies and implement corrective actions.
Non-Obvious Career Matches
Emergency Management Specialist
SOC 11-9161.00You've been developing and managing training plans, drafting operational annexes, and maintaining situational awareness in high-pressure environments. This makes you exceptionally well-prepared to coordinate emergency response efforts and develop disaster preparedness plans, ensuring community safety.
Business Continuity Planner
SOC 13-1199.05You've been managing SOPs, developing transmission plans, and optimizing resource allocation. This experience gives you a solid foundation to create strategies that ensure business operations continue smoothly during disruptions, minimizing downtime and financial loss.
Logistics Coordinator
SOC 43-3071.00You’ve been managing equipment, coordinating accessions, and providing input to embarkation plans. You are adept at managing complex logistical operations. These skills translate directly to coordinating the movement of materials and products, ensuring efficient supply chains and timely delivery.
Training and Development Specialist
SOC 13-1151.00You've been managing training plans, developing SOPs, and providing capabilities briefs. Your background in creating and delivering effective training programs will be invaluable in developing and implementing employee training initiatives, enhancing workforce skills and organizational performance.
Training & Education Equivalencies
Combat Camera Staff Non-Commissioned Officer Course, Marine Corps Air Ground Combat Center, Twentynine Palms, CA
Topics Covered
- •Advanced Still Photography Techniques
- •Advanced Video Production Techniques
- •Supervision and Mentorship of Junior Combat Camera Personnel
- •Tactical Integration of Combat Camera Assets
- •COMCAM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) Management
- •Operational Planning for COMCAM Support
- •Imagery Transmission Planning
- •Budgeting and Resource Management for COMCAM Units

Technical Systems Translation
Military systems you've used and their civilian equivalents for your resume.
| Military System | Civilian Equivalent |
|---|---|
| Defense Information Systems Agency (DISA) Global Video Services (GVS) | Cloud-based video conferencing and streaming platforms (e.g., Zoom, Microsoft Teams, WebEx Events) |
| Tactical Imagery Production System (TIPS) | Adobe Creative Suite, Avid Media Composer |
| Production, Exploitation and Dissemination (PED) architecture | Cloud-based media asset management and distribution platforms |
| Joint Capabilities Release (JCR) | Secure mobile communication and data sharing applications (e.g., Signal, WhatsApp with encryption) |
| Marine Corps Lessons Learned System (MCLLS) | Knowledge management systems, corporate wikis, or collaborative documentation platforms (e.g., Confluence, SharePoint) |
| Next Generation Enterprise Network (NGEN) | Enterprise-level IT infrastructure and network management (e.g., Cisco, Juniper, cloud-based network solutions) |
| Automated Message Handling System (AMHS) | Secure email and messaging platforms (e.g., Microsoft Outlook with encryption, secure messaging apps) |
